rtl design meaning

# **You Won’t Believe How RTL Design Changes Everything You Know About Web Design!** In the ever-evolving world of web design, one term often flies under the radar: RTL (Right-to-Left). If you’re not familiar with it, you might be missing out on a game-changing approach to web design. In this article, we’ll dive deep into what RTL design means, why it’s crucial for modern websites, and how it can revolutionize your design process. Get ready to have your mind blown! ## Introduction: What is RTL Design? RTL, or Right-to-Left, is a writing direction that reverses the typical Left-to-Right (LTR) flow of text. While LTR is the standard for languages like English, Spanish, and German, RTL is the norm for languages such as Arabic, Hebrew, and Persian. In simple terms, RTL design involves flipping the text direction of your website to accommodate these languages. ## Why RTL Design Matters ### 1. Inclusivity and Accessibility In today’s globalized world, inclusivity is key. By embracing RTL design, you’re opening your website to a wider audience, including millions of users who rely on RTL languages. This not only expands your potential market but also demonstrates your commitment to accessibility and diversity. ### 2. User Experience Imagine navigating a website designed for LTR languages when you’re accustomed to RTL. It can be disorienting and frustrating. By implementing RTL design, you ensure that users from RTL-speaking backgrounds have a seamless and intuitive experience. ### 3. Brand Consistency For companies operating in multiple regions or catering to diverse audiences, maintaining brand consistency across all platforms is essential. RTL design allows you to maintain a uniform look and feel across your website, regardless of the language or script used. ## How to Implement RTL Design ### 1. HTML and CSS The first step in implementing RTL design is to modify your HTML and CSS. By using the `dir` attribute in your HTML tags and appropriate CSS properties, you can easily switch between LTR and RTL layouts. “`html

Hello, World!

“` ### 2. Web Fonts When dealing with RTL languages, web fonts play a crucial role. Ensure that your chosen fonts support RTL scripts and have the necessary character sets to display text correctly. ### 3. Layout Adjustments RTL design requires adjustments to your website’s layout. For example, images and icons may need to be flipped or rearranged to align with the new text direction. Additionally, you may need to modify your navigation and other interface elements to accommodate the reversed flow. ## Challenges and Best Practices ### 1. Testing One of the biggest challenges of RTL design is testing. Ensure that your website looks and functions correctly in both LTR and RTL modes. Use RTL testing tools and conduct thorough user testing to identify and fix any issues. ### 2. Accessibility While implementing RTL design, pay attention to accessibility. Ensure that all interactive elements, such as buttons and links, are easily accessible and usable in both LTR and RTL modes. ### 3. Best Practices – Use CSS media queries to apply specific styles for RTL languages. – Test your website’s layout and functionality in both LTR and RTL modes. – Familiarize yourself with RTL-specific CSS properties and techniques. ## Conclusion: Embrace RTL Design for a Bigger Audience In conclusion, RTL design is not just a feature; it’s a necessity in today’s diverse and globalized world. By embracing RTL design, you can expand your audience, improve user experience, and maintain brand consistency. So, don’t wait—start implementing RTL design on your website today and watch as it transforms your web presence!

Leave a Comment